Ancestor Figure

Ramu; Lower Sepik River; PNG
19th Century
Ex: Jef Van der Straete, Lasne Belgium


This ancestor figure is a beautiful example of early Ramu art. Standing on strong legs surmounted by a tightly carved angular torso and classically conceived projecting head. The 'texture' of the wood suggests that this piece was carved with non metal tools. The fine aged patina exhibits decades of use and most of the original pigments are intact. In excellent condition.

This figure stands 8.5 inches tall.
